Instructional DVD Videos
"Building Social Relationships: Parents and Children Working Together."
An instructional DVD/video is included in the Parent Guide to S.S.GRIN kit to reinforce concepts. The titles and lengths of each video segment included in the DVD/video set are listed in the table to the right. These segments are intended to be a resource for parents that can be viewed at home if the Parent Guide is used as self-help tool or during corresponding group session during parent training groups. The DVD/video set includes a collection of video segments specifically designed to provide an overall program overview and to introduce the skills and concepts covered within each training session. Segments include explanatory pieces, discussion of key social skills and concepts, and goals for working with children in these areas. Each session prompts the group leader to the appropriate time to use the video segments.
In addition to the overview segments, four segments are devoted to illustrating each of the Methods of Change. Each segment includes a demonstration of one or more MOC along with definitions and discussion. Segments include parent/child dialogues, modeling specific behaviors, explanatory pieces, and demonstrative interactions. These segments are intended to provide a concrete illustration of each of these methods in action to support parents’ ability to use the MOCs as taught throughout the training sessions and Parent Handouts.
